dc.description.abstractDiabetes mellitus is a metabolic disease highly influenced by the individual's physiology, emotions, social, and environmental variables. Despite scientific advancements in diabetes self-care and management, as well as a highly evolved understanding of disease pathology, disease incidence has paradoxically reached pandemic worldwide proportions. Health outcomes can improve when holistic recognition of the multi-dimensional influences that reside within the totality of self are examined. The Convergent Care Approach proposed in this paper supports integrating holistic principles into standard diabetes educational frameworks. With a thoughtful and systematic facilitation of holistic components that acknowledge the mind, body, and spirit of the person living with diabetes, an awakened consciousness can be discovered. Diabetes wellness requires a comprehensive educational framework in care, and with a focused integration of holistic components, health educators can facilitate improvements in diabetes self-care and management by cultivating an environment of support and respect while simultaneously co-creating a vision of self-discovery and wellness for the person living with diabetes.
